Defining Types and Determining Risk Factors for Vascular Surgery Readmissions
Rami O Tadros1, C Y Maximilian Png1, Ignatius H Lau1
1Icahn School of Medicine at Mount Sinai, New York, NY.
Annals of Vascular Surgery
|September 16, 2018
Summary
Vascular surgery readmissions vary by type. Targeting glycemic control and obesity may reduce unplanned, related readmissions, which are linked to younger patients and higher BMIs.
Area of Science:
- Vascular Surgery
- Health Services Research
- Patient Outcomes
Background:
- Vascular surgery patients often have multiple comorbidities, increasing their risk of hospital readmission.
- Postoperative readmissions pose a significant challenge in vascular surgery care.
- Understanding readmission patterns is crucial for improving patient outcomes.
Purpose of the Study:
- To investigate risk factors associated with vascular surgery readmissions.
- To categorize different types of vascular surgery readmissions.
- To identify predictors for unplanned, related readmissions.
Main Methods:
- Retrospective review of 972 vascular surgery patients.
- Classification of readmissions into 30-day, 3-month, and 1-year intervals.
- Categorization of readmissions based on relation to index procedure and planned status.
- Logistic regression analysis to identify predictors of unplanned, related readmissions.
Main Results:
- Overall 30-day readmission rate was 21.9%; unplanned, related readmissions were 8.5%.
- Unplanned, related readmissions were associated with younger patients, poor glycemic control, and higher BMI.
- Predictors for unplanned, related readmissions included poor glycemic control (OR: 2.16) and BMI (OR: 1.06-1.05).
Conclusions:
- Readmission risk factors differ based on readmission category.
- Targeting glycemic control and obesity may decrease unplanned, related readmissions.
- Further research into patient-specific factors can refine readmission prevention strategies.

Relative risk (RR) is a statistical measure commonly used in epidemiology to compare the likelihood of a particular event occurring between two groups. This metric is important for evaluating the relationship between exposure to a specific risk factor and the probability of a particular outcome. It plays a crucial role in medical research, public health studies, and risk assessment.
